Both sides now

When grassroots organizations pressed for the elimination of the sales tax on food and drugs, 48th Ward Alderman Marion Volini, an Independent, and 47th Ward Alderman Eugene Schulter, a Machine guy, held a press conference to announce their co-sponsorship of a City Council resolution calling upon the Illinois state legislature to approve the measure.

             

The two of them took turns reading paragraphs of a press release addressing the issue. It was an unlikely pairing of elected officials from different sides of the political fence. A cameraman at the back of the room turned to the person standing next to him and pointed to Volini and Schulter.

             

β€œCan you believe this?” he asked, shaking his head in disbelief.
